Job Description

Job Title: Marketing Manager

Job Overview:
We are seeking an experienced and forward-thinking Marketing Manager to join our client in the logistics industry and lead their marketing function. This hybrid, permanent/direct-hire role, based near Moorestown, NJ, offers the opportunity to design and implement long-term marketing strategies that elevate brand presence, strengthen engagement, and drive business growth. The Marketing Manager will oversee multi-channel campaigns, digital initiatives, content creation, events, and internal/external communications while serving as a strategic partner to senior leadership.

Compensation:
• $85,000 – $115,000 annually, based on experience

Work Schedule:
• Monday through Friday, normal business hours
• Hybrid: Onsite Tuesday–Thursday, Remote Monday & Friday

Key Responsibilities of the Marketing Manager:
• Develop and execute a comprehensive multi-year marketing strategy, ensuring consistency across digital, print, and brand initiatives.
• Manage press releases, blogs, webinars, podcasts, newsletters, and event-related communications.
• Oversee digital marketing, including websites, SEO, CRM (HubSpot), Google Ads, LinkedIn Ads, social media, analytics, and creative design assets (graphics, videos, landing pages).
• Plan and coordinate industry events, trade shows, speaking engagements, and memberships to enhance external visibility and reputation.
• Present marketing performance metrics and KPIs to senior leadership.
• Supervise and mentor an intern, vendors, and other marketing support as needed.
• Collaborate with leadership, sales, and HR teams on employer branding, recruitment marketing, rewards, and training initiatives.
• Lead internal communications and employee engagement programs, including onboarding, milestone celebrations, and company culture activities.

Qualifications and Skills for the Marketing Manager:
• 3+ years of experience managing a marketing department or strategic marketing function.
• 5+ years of progressive, hands-on marketing experience across diverse channels.
• Strong background in digital marketing, including CRM (HubSpot), brand strategy, SEO, social media management, content creation, and analytics.
• Proven ability to manage direct reports or interns and readiness to expand leadership as the team grows.
• Bachelor’s degree in Marketing or related field (required).
• Logistics or related industry experience preferred, but not required.
• Familiarity with sustainability initiatives is a plus.
• Proficiency in Microsoft Office, Adobe Creative Suite, Google Analytics, WordPress, and marketing automation tools.
• Exceptional communication, organization, and multitasking skills.
• Strategic, creative thinker with the ability to pivot quickly, bring fresh ideas, and influence organizational growth through marketing initiatives.
